117.info
人生若只如初见

linux数据库命令能做什么

Linux数据库命令主要用于数据库的管理和操作,包括创建、修改、删除数据库和数据表,以及查询、插入、更新和删除数据等。以下是一些常用的Linux数据库命令及其用途:

  • 创建数据库CREATE DATABASE database_name;
  • 删除数据库DROP DATABASE database_name;
  • 创建数据表CREATE TABLE table_name (column1 datatype, column2 datatype, …);
  • 删除数据表DROP TABLE table_name;
  • 插入数据INSERT INTO table_name (column1, column2, …) VALUES (value1, value2, …);
  • 更新数据UPDATE table_name SET column1 = value1, column2 = value2, … WHERE condition;
  • 删除数据DELETE FROM table_name WHERE condition;
  • 查询数据SELECT column1, column2, … FROM table_name WHERE condition;

常用Linux数据库命令

  • 登录MySQLmysql -u username -p
  • 创建数据库CREATE DATABASE dbname;
  • 删除数据库DROP DATABASE dbname;
  • 创建表CREATE TABLE tablename (column1 datatype, column2 datatype, …);
  • 删除表DROP TABLE tablename;
  • 插入数据INSERT INTO tablename (column1, column2, …) VALUES (value1, value2, …);
  • 更新数据UPDATE tablename SET column = value WHERE condition;
  • 删除数据DELETE FROM tablename WHERE condition;
  • 查询数据SELECT column1, column2, … FROM tablename WHERE condition;

数据库优化命令

  • 优化表OPTIMIZE TABLE tablename;
  • 分析表ANALYZE TABLE tablename;

通过这些命令,用户可以有效地管理和优化Linux环境下的数据库,确保数据的安全性和可访问性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fea3bAzsKAQZWB1A.html

推荐文章

  • 怎样用FetchLinux管理Linux服务器

    FetchLinux是一个用于构建和部署Linux发行版的自动化工具,它可以帮助系统管理员自动化许多管理任务,提高工作效率。以下是使用FetchLinux管理Linux服务器的基本...

  • 如何用yum搜索Linux软件资源

    使用yum搜索Linux软件资源的步骤如下:
    在CentOS/RHEL 7及以下版本中 打开终端: 使用快捷键 Ctrl + Alt + T 或者通过开始菜单找到并打开终端。 更新yum缓存...

  • 如何用GIMP进行图像编辑

    GIMP是一款功能强大的开源图像编辑软件,适用于Windows、Mac OS和Linux平台。以下是一些基本的使用步骤和功能介绍:
    安装GIMP 访问GIMP官网:https://www.g...

  • Linux syslog如何提高系统安全性

    Linux syslog是一个用于记录系统日志的守护进程,它可以帮助我们监控和诊断系统问题。通过合理配置和使用syslog,可以提高系统安全性。以下是一些建议: 配置sys...

  • linux数据库命令哪里学习

    Linux数据库命令的学习资源非常丰富,以下是一些推荐的学习途径:
    在线教程和文档 Linux命令大全:提供381个命令的详细列表和1729个范例,适合程序员和工程...

  • c#和.net如何与数据库交互

    在C#和.NET中,与数据库交互通常使用ADO.NET(ActiveX Data Objects .NET)或Entity Framework这样的对象关系映射(ORM)框架。下面是两种方法的简要说明和示例:...

  • .net和c#在数据科学中的应用

    .NET是一个由微软开发的跨平台的软件开发框架和运行环境,而C#是.NET框架中使用的编程语言之一。它们在数据科学领域的应用主要体现在以下几个方面:
    .NET在...

  • .net和c#在移动开发中的应用

    .NET和C#在移动开发中的应用主要体现在通过.NET平台,使用C#语言进行跨平台移动应用的开发。.NET提供了多个框架和工具,使得开发人员能够使用C#为iOS、Android、...